The battery management system market is revolutionizing energy storage with advanced monitoring and control systems. BMS solutions integrate sophisticated sensors and data acquisition technologies to provide real-time information about battery health, performance, and state of charge. This enables precise control over charging and discharging processes, optimizing energy utilization and extending battery life. With intelligent algorithms and predictive analytics, BMS solutions can anticipate battery behavior, allowing for proactive maintenance and improved overall system efficiency.

Safety is a paramount concern in energy storage systems, and the battery management system market is innovating to address this challenge. BMS solutions incorporate advanced safety features such as overvoltage protection, overcurrent detection, and temperature monitoring. These safety mechanisms ensure the safe and reliable operation of batteries, preventing hazards such as thermal runaway or overcharging. The integration of enhanced safety features in BMS solutions enhances the overall safety and reliability of energy storage systems.
